The third-round Premier League match between Ipswich Town and Liverpool will take place on 4 September at Portman Road. The hosts have collected three points from two matches, while the Merseysiders have drawn twice and are still without a win in the new Premier League season.

Ipswich Town: much more convincing at home

Gary O'Neil's side began the league campaign with a 2-1 home victory over Sunderland before suffering a heavy 5-2 defeat to Manchester United. Ipswich actually opened the scoring at Old Trafford through Leif Davis, but were unable to cope with the pressure after the break.

The Premier League newcomers have looked far more convincing on their own ground. In addition to beating Sunderland, they defeated Leicester 3-1 here in the League Cup, so Liverpool should not expect an easy trip.

Liverpool: two draws and growing pressure after winless start

Andoni Iraola's side began the league campaign with two identical 2-2 draws, against Newcastle and Nottingham Forest. In the previous round, the Merseysiders came from behind twice, with a late goal from Victor Muñoz helping them avoid their first defeat.

The signing of Bradley Barcola from PSG provides an additional boost, although the Frenchman is likely to start on the bench. Alexander Isak is expected to lead the attack, supported by Cody Gakpo, Florian Wirtz and Muñoz.

Match facts and head-to-head record

  • Ipswich have won both of their competitive home matches this season.
  • Both of Liverpool's opening Premier League matches have ended 2-2.
  • The Merseysiders have already conceded four goals in two league matches.

The visitors' quality should finally deliver a result: Ipswich Town vs Liverpool prediction

Ipswich are capable of causing problems at home and have already shown that they are not afraid to play boldly against stronger opponents. However, conceding five goals to Manchester United highlighted their vulnerability when the tempo rises.

Liverpool are still far from convincing defensively, so an away clean sheet looks unlikely. However, Iraola's side have a clear advantage in attacking quality and individual ability and should finally secure their first win of the season.
